Identifying Common Pain Points

Before addressing solutions, it’s important to identify common problems that arise when purchasing CNC machining materials. Here are several key issues:

  • Material Compatibility: Not all materials are suitable for every type of machining process. Understanding which material works best for your application can be confusing.
  • Quality Assurance: Many customers worry about the quality of materials. Subpar materials can lead to defective parts and increased costs.
  • Price Fluctuations: The cost of materials can vary significantly based on market conditions, leading to budgeting challenges.
  • Lead Times: Suppliers often have different lead times for CNC materials, which can disrupt your project schedules.

2. Ensuring Quality Assurance

Quality is key in CNC machining. When purchasing materials, ask for certifications such as ISO 9001 or material test reports. These documents confirm that the materials meet industry standards. One customer from a medical device company reported that using certified materials reduced their rejection rate by 25%, saving them time and materials waste.

3. Navigating Price Fluctuations

To mitigate the impact of price fluctuations, consider establishing a long-term relationship with suppliers. This could lead to negotiated rates that help you manage your budget more effectively. According to industry data, companies that maintained stable supplier relationships saw an average cost reduction of 15% over five years. Another effective strategy is to keep track of commodity price trends to predict when to place orders for materials.

4. Managing Lead Times

Lead times can vary greatly between suppliers. One way to address this is to familiarize yourself with the suppliers in your area and their typical delivery times. You can create a reliable timeline for your projects. A manufacturing firm faced delays that pushed back project timelines by 40% due to underestimating lead times. By actively communicating with suppliers and maintaining a buffer stock of essential materials, they were able to reduce future delays and keep their production on schedule.
